What It Is:
A printable worksheet featuring a Pokemon Towns word search puzzle. The puzzle grid is diamond-shaped and contains hidden words related to Pokemon towns, like Vermilion, Viridian, Cerulean, Cinnabar, Lavender, Celadon, Fuchsia, Saffron, Pallet and Pewter. The word list is provided below the puzzle, and the directions indicate that words can be found horizontally, vertically, and diagonally. A space is provided at the top for a name.
